Manchester United boss Jose Mourinho is against the Premier League setting their own transfer deadline.
Mourinho was asked about the plan yesterday.
He remarked: “My opinion is that we have to adapt to the situation, no matter what.
“As a football manager and not a marketing man, just as someone who wants to work with the team and with players, I would prefer the window to close as soon as possible, so everyone knows the players we have, and the deals will be done earlier and nobody will be waiting for the last week and we wouldn't have a situation we sometimes have with players playing game No.1 for one team and game No.2 for another."
